Abstract

global south shabd mukhy roop se aphreeka, laitin amerika, eshiya aur kairibiyan ke kuchh hisson mein sthit deshon ke samooh ko sandarbhit karata hai, jo aksar kam aay star, vikaasasheel arthavyavasthaon aur raajaneetik aur saamaajik chunautiyon kee alag-alag digree kee visheshata rakhate hain. yah avadhaarana global north ke vipareet ubharee, jisamen aam taur par dhanee, audyogik raashtr shaamil hote hain.global sauth mein sanskrtiyon, bhaashaon aur raajaneetik pranaaliyon kee ek vividh shrenee shaamil hai, lekin is shrenee ke kaee desh upaniveshavaad, aarthik nirbharata aur saamaajik asamaanata jaise saamaany anubhav saajha karate hain. haal ke varshon mein, vaishvik gatisheelata ko aakaar dene mein global sauth deshon kee kshamata aur ejensee par jor diya gaya hai, khaasakar jalavaayu parivartan, praudyogikee aur antarraashtreey sambandhon jaise kshetron mein.
